В нашем холдинге 2 основных направления:
городские порталы (более 40 порталов, таких как “Фонтанка.ру”, E1.RU, NGS.RU, NN.RU, 74.RU и др.) и
тематические проекты (Wday.ru, Starhit.ru, Elle.ru, Woman.ru, Doctorpiter.ru и др.), и долгое время над этими продуктами параллельно работали 2 IT-команды.
Сейчас мы в процессе объединения команд разработки и продукта, так мы исключим дублирование, сможем работать эффективнее и приносить бизнесу больший импакт.
Нас 80+ человек, делимся на 8 продуктовых команд + платформа. В каждой команде есть QA-инженеры, а точнее 10 web QA и 1 mobile QA - большая часть инженеров крепкие middle с экспертизой в разных частях продукта.
Нам нужен QA lead, который возьмет на себя:- стратегию - квартальные цели/планы, общий вектор движения направления тестирования;
- инструментарий - какой/почему/зачем/как;
- помощь лидам команд в составлении развивающего фидбека QA инженерам по хардам;
- ну и сам будет работать на передовой, занимаясь web-тестированием.
Что мы имеем сейчас:- работаем по agile (двухнедельные спринты - QA включены в процесс разработки с момента обсуждения задач);
- есть ручное тестирование и автотесты (2 000+ кейсов):
- написаны на Python;
- связка PyTest и Selenium;
- Jenkins для запуска;
- Allure для отчетов;
- для сборки используем DroneCI.
- постепенно двигаемся в сторону нагрузочного тестирования (скорее всего будем юзать Yandex.Tank);
- fe на TS+Vue2, где-то Vue3;
- be на PHP (Slim), немножко Go;
- бд: MariaDB, MongoDB;
- разработчики уважают unit, интеграционные и e-2-e тесты и активно покрывают код с помощью Jest, Cypress, PHPUnit.
Основной плюс и возможность для будущего QA лида - имея ресурсы большой компании, поучаствовать в реформировании и выстраивании эффективных процессов, используя наиболее современный инструментарий. Со стороны бизнеса и стейкхолдеров у нас полный карт бланш и свобода действий:)
Так что, если ищешь вызов, хочется размяться и заработать отличный (пусть и сложный, но 100% успешный по итогу) опыт, пиши:)